During the recent earnings call for the first quarter of 2026, Western’s management underscored the resilience of its core banking operations amid a shifting interest rate environment. Executives noted that solid net interest income was supported by disciplined deposit gathering and a stable loan portfolio, though they remained cautious about potential pressure on net interest margins in the coming quarters. Operational highlights included continued investments in commercial and industrial lending, with particular strength in technology and healthcare verticals. Credit quality metrics remained within historical ranges, as the company maintained conservative underwriting standards. Management also emphasized ongoing cost-control initiatives, which contributed to a modest improvement in operating efficiency despite inflationary pressures on compensation and technology spending. Looking ahead, the team expressed confidence in the bank’s balance sheet positioning, while acknowledging that the pace of loan growth may moderate as economic uncertainty persists. No specific forward guidance was provided, but executives reiterated a focus on maintaining strong capital levels and returning value to shareholders through share repurchases, which were active during the quarter. Overall, management’s tone reflected cautious optimism, with a clear emphasis on operational discipline and strategic lending selectivity. Looking ahead, Western Alliance (WAL) management provided a measured outlook for the coming quarters, emphasizing both opportunities and uncertainties. Executives noted that while the macroeconomic environment remains complex, the company expects to benefit from stabilizing deposit trends and continued loan growth in its core specialty verticals. Guidance for the second quarter suggests net interest income may see modest expansion, supported by a more favorable rate environment and disciplined liability management. The company also anticipates maintaining strong credit quality, with non-performing assets likely to remain at manageable levels. On the expense front, management indicated a focus on operational efficiency, targeting moderate cost growth that aligns with revenue generation. For the full year, Western Alliance expects to deliver mid-single-digit loan growth, with potential upside if economic conditions improve. However, executives cautioned that ongoing regulatory developments and competitive pressures could influence the pace of expansion. The outlook reflects a balanced approach, prioritizing profitability and capital strength over aggressive growth. Investors may look for further clarity on the trajectory of net interest margins and the sustainability of fee income as the year progresses. Western (WAL) shares experienced a notable uptick in recent trading sessions following the company’s release of its first‑quarter 2026 earnings. The reported EPS of $1.65 came in above consensus estimates, a factor that appeared to drive the initial positive reaction. Trading volume on the day of the release was elevated compared to the stock’s recent average, suggesting active repositioning by market participants. Analysts covering the regional bank have weighed in with mixed but generally constructive views. Several noted that the earnings beat, while modest, was achieved against a backdrop of ongoing margin pressures in the banking sector. Some analysts highlighted that WAL’s credit metrics remain stable, which could support sentiment in the near term. However, others expressed caution about the lack of revenue detail in the release, pointing out that net interest income trends would be a critical area to watch in upcoming quarters. From a price‑action perspective, the stock has managed to hold most of its post‑release gains, though it remains within the trading range observed over the past month. The market appears to be pricing in a potential improvement in operational efficiency, but any sustained move higher would likely require clearer evidence of loan growth or margin expansion. Overall, the response reflects guarded optimism, with investors weighing the EPS beat against the broader uncertainties in the financial sector.
